I’m Dr. Amir Miodovnik, a developmental-behavioral pediatrician dedicated to supporting each child’s unique growth and development. I trained in Developmental‐Behavioral Pediatrics at Boston Children’s Hospital and Harvard Medical School. Prior to that, I completed fellowships in Pediatric Environmental Health at Mount Sinai and earned my MPH, followed by advanced training in developmental-behavioral care.

From there, I served as an Assistant Professor in the Department of Pediatrics at Johns Hopkins University School of Medicine and worked as an Attending Physician in the Center for Development and Learning at Kennedy Krieger Institute in Baltimore. My time in these roles deepened my expertise in diagnosing and treating developmental delays, autism, ADHD, learning differences, and behavioral concerns.

With over 20 years of experience, I’m passionate about helping families navigate diagnoses and build personalized, evidence-based care plans. I believe every child deserves thoughtful, compassionate care—and I’m honored to partner with parents on that journey.

About Our Practice

If you're here, chances are you’ve already been searching for answers—and maybe running into waitlists, dead ends, or a string of referrals that still haven’t gotten your child the help they need. That’s a common story I hear from families, and it’s exactly why this practice was created. As a developmental-behavioral pediatrician, I take the time to understand the whole child—not just the diagnosis or the symptoms. My role is to help connect the dots between behavior, development, learning, and emotional health so we can create a care plan that truly fits your child.

By working outside the limitations of insurance, I’m able to offer longer appointments, quicker access, and a more thoughtful, responsive experience. You won’t have to wait months for a first visit or feel rushed during appointments. Instead, you’ll have a dedicated partner who listens deeply, explains clearly, and works with you to support your child’s growth with compassion and clinical expertise. Families come here because they’re ready for a different kind of care—one that puts their child at the center of the process.
